Change of Pitch

PostSun Jun 13, 2010 3:09 pm

I have noticed a strange phenomen. I copy my MP3 files to the Desktop and the descriptions to the clipboard to post a new track on ContraBombarde Concert Hall. I was surprised to see that the track changed pitch.

Re: Change of Pitch

PostSun Jun 13, 2010 5:35 pm

44.1 vs. 48 kHz conversion problem somewhere?

Re: Change of Pitch

PostMon Jun 14, 2010 3:16 pm

There is no server-side conversion happening, so if there's a pitch change, I'd imagine it is indeed in the 48K - 44.1K conversion.

Re: Change of Pitch

PostMon Jun 14, 2010 3:27 pm

Didn't earlier versions of the Flash 10 client have exactly this problem? I would say the first thing is to make sure that Flash is up to date, and go from there.
